IND vs WI 3rd ODI: Arshdeep Singh was seen bowling before the 3rd ODI against West Indies, the third and final match of the 3-match ODI series between India vs West Indies (IND vs WI) will be played on 27 July.

India had an indoor Practice session before the match:-

But before this match, a video of an indoor practice session in India surfaced. Arshdeep Singh, who is thinking of making his debut in ODI cricket, is seen bowling in this video.

Squads of both teams for the ODI series:-

Indian Squad: 1. Shikhar Dhawan (Captain), 2. Ruturaj Gaikwad, 3. Shubman Gill, 4. Deepak Hooda, 5. Suryakumar Yadav, 6. Shreyas Iyer, 7. Ishan Kishan (WK), 8. Sanju Samson (WK), 9. Ravindra Jadeja (Vice-Captain), 10. Shardul Thakur, 11. Yuzvendra Chahal, 12. Axar Patel, 13. Avesh Khan, 14. Prasidh Krishna, 15. Mohammad Siraj, 16. Arshdeep Singh.

West Indies Squad: 1. Nicholas Pooran (Captain), 2. Shai Hope (VC), 3. Shamar Brooks, 4. Kyle Meyers, 5. Keesey Carty, 6. Jason Holder, 7. Akeal Hossein, 8. Alzarri Joseph, 9. Brandon King, 10. Gudakesh Moti, 11. Keemo Paul, 12. Rovman Powell, 13. Jaden Seals.
